Avenlo

Avenlo

Avenlo analyzes short-form video drafts and posted content to surface where viewers are likely to drop off, flagging hook strength, pacing rhythm, and payoff timing as discrete, actionable signals. The workflow is upload-and-receive: you submit a video, get a structured report. No iteration loop, no back-and-forth refinement inside the tool — the output is a diagnosis, not a co-editor. For individual creators running a handful of videos a week, that single-pass model is enough. Agencies reviewing creator content at scale hit the free tier's analysis cap quickly, and full throughput is a paid-only feature.

Vmake AI

Vmake AI

Vmake is a cloud-only video and image enhancement platform built for sellers, creators, and agencies who need polished output without a post-production pipeline. The core workflow is one-shot: upload a video, select an enhancement task — upscaling, background removal, watermark cleanup, avatar generation — and receive processed output. Batch processing handles volume jobs without manual queuing. The free tier provides a credit pool sufficient for light experimentation, but production-volume workflows hit the credit ceiling fast. Teams running daily content schedules will exhaust free credits within hours and need to account for that in their tooling budget from the start.
